J.C. Hutchins is a writer, most often known for the podcast novel trilogy: 7th Son, which has, according to his site "over 40,000 listeners worldwide and over 2,000,000 downloads"[1] which was intended to launch as a podcast novel and then go on to be published. Book One: Descent is scheduled to be published in 2009. According to his site the book is the most popular podcast novel series in history [2]

[edit] Other works

J.C. Hutchins has written for: The Palm Beach Post, the Cincinnati Enquirer, the Lexington Herald-Leader (Ky.), and Wizard: The Comics Magazine. [3].
